| Part Number | SB465RI |
| Amperes | 400 |
| Poles | 3 |
| Voltage | 600 |
| Product Type | Fusible Bus Plug |

Introducing the General Electric SB465RI Fusible Bus Plug — a purpose-built protection interface for 600V, three-phase power distribution. Designed for maintenance, retrofit, and replacement projects, this 400A, 3-pole unit delivers reliable fusible protection where precise compatibility matters.
